Abstract

This chapter describes the major industrial processing techniques for plastics. It includes processes used for (i) thermoplastics e.g. extrusion, injection moulding, blow moulding, thermoforming, and calendering; (ii) thermosets e.g. compression moulding, transfer moulding, and reaction injection moulding; and (iii) reinforced plastics e.g. spray-up, resin injection moulding, filament winding, and pultrusion. In each case it explains the main variants of each process and its major applications. Illustrations are used throughout to highlight key process features and operating conditions. The chapter also includes the development of basic relationships for the analysis of a number of processes, such as calculating output from an extruder, clamping force and mould balancing in injection moulding, wall thicknesses in blow moulding and thermoforming, and heat transfer in rotational moulding.
